The gearhead’s opinion
But hybrid car owners will drive like hybrid car owners. And for them, the big bonus in the Sonata Hybrid should be the periods of electric-only cruising that can occur at virtually any speed they’d care to visit.
End of the day, the wide range of ‘electric-only’ driving possibilities, even at highway speeds, mean the BlueDrive technology is working overtime to maximize fuel savings in a way drivers can see on every trip. And that’s nice when you’ve invested the extra dollars in a hybrid.
Those interested in a fuel-saving family car should check this one out, alongside the Fusion Hybrid, Camry Hybrid and some of the TDI Clean Diesel stuff from Volkswagen.
Not in the new-car market? Remember that proper maintenance and a tune-up on your older ride can slash your fuel bill and emissions, considerably, too.
